Odfjell to pay damages from Rotterdam oil spill

A price has now been set for the cleanup after the oil spill in Rotterdam in June when one of Odfjell's ships collided with the jetty in the port. The Norwegian tanker operator will pay a double-digit million euro figure.

The bill will be EUR 28 million to clean up the damages related to the oil spill caused by one of Odfjell's ships in the Port of Rotterdam back in June of this year.
